Free And Reduced Lunch Pickup: San Ramon Valley Unified Schools
San Ramon Valley Unified School District students who qualify for free or reduced-cost school lunches can still pick up meals.
SAN RAMON VALLEY, CA — San Ramon Valley Unified School District schools may be closed until April 13, but students who qualify for free or reduced lunch under the Federal Lunch Program can still pick up meals.
The menu will be limited, but prepackaged lunches can be picked up from 11:30 a.m. to 1 p.m. at John Baldwin Elementary School (741 Brookside Drive, Danville) and Walt Disney Elementary School (3250 Pine Valley Rd, San Ramon).
Remote learning is expected to continue. The district said parents should receive details via email this week.
